Many times people say that they love their family but they don't like them. This is unfortunate because we are more likely to spend time with relatives than friends. In the world that we live in, It has become more rare to have relatives that are also friends. Often as children grow up, the division melts away and their love for each other increases. Many people are shy about sharing their love with their relatives. They may assume that they already know. The truth is that hearing those words, "I love you", make all the difference.
